## 三、登陆功能优化
### 注销功能:
思路:移除Session,返回登录界面
java servlet代码
package com.syj.servlet; import com.syj.util.Constants; import javax.servlet.ServletException; import javax.servlet.http.HttpServlet; import javax.servlet.http.HttpServletRequest; import javax.servlet.http.HttpServletResponse; import java.io.IOException; public class LogoutServlet extends HttpServlet { @Override protected void doGet(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Exception { req.getSession().removeAttribute(Constants.USER_SESSION); resp.sendRedirect("/login.jsp"); }
@Override
protected void doPost(HttpServletRequest req, HttpServletResponse resp) throws ServletException, IOException {
doGet(req, resp);
}
}
xml 代码
<servlet>
<servlet-name>LogoutServlet</servlet-name>
<servlet-class>com.syj.servlet.LogoutServlet</servlet-class>
</servlet>
<servlet-mapping>
<servlet-name>LogoutServlet</servlet-name>
<url-pattern>/jsp/logout.do</url-pattern>
</servlet-mapping>
## 四、登录拦截优化
### 编写一个过滤器并注册
java 代码
package com.syj.filter;
import com.syj.entity.User; import com.syj.util.Constants;
import javax.servlet.*; import javax.servlet.http.HttpServletRequest; import javax.servlet.http.HttpServletResponse; import java.io.IOException;
public class SysFilter implements Filter { public void init(FilterConfig filterConfig) throws ServletException {
}
public void doFilter(ServletRequest req, ServletResponse resp, FilterChain chain) throws IOException, ServletException {
HttpServletRequest request = (HttpServletRequest) req;
HttpServletResponse response = (HttpServletResponse) resp;
User user = (User) request.getSession().getAttribute(Constants.USER_SESSION);
if(user==null){
response.sendRedirect("/smbms/error.jsp");
}else{
chain.doFilter(req,resp);
}
}
public void destroy() {
}
}
xml 代码
<filter>
<filter-name>SysFilter</filter-name>
<filter-class>com.syj.filter.SysFilter</filter-class>
</filter>
<filter-mapping>
<filter-name>SysFilter</filter-name>
<url-pattern>/jsp/*</url-pattern>
</filter-mapping>
测试,登录,注销,权限,以上功能都要保证执行成功
